Starring Adam West, A Documentary About the Ups and Downs of the ‘Batman’ Star’s Career

Starring Adam West is a documentary that charts the career of Batman star Adam West, from his rise to the iconic 1960s television superhero to his struggle to reestablish himself and eventual reinvention as the mayor on the animated series Family Guy. The film was created with funds from a successful Kickstarter campaign in 2011. The documentary is available to purchase or rent on Amazon.

In 1966 Adam West was on top of the world. The farm boy from Walla Walla was on a meteoric rise to fame as the star of the ABC series Batman. But after three seasons, the series was cancelled, leaving West typecast as the caped crusader. But Adam West never gave up. Through good years and bad he continued to follow his passion, pursue his craft, and fight his way back. “Starring Adam West” is the story of a Hollywood survivor, a family man, and the loyal fans who will stop at nothing to see their super hero justly rewarded with a star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ame.
